I'm rewatching it for the 4th time.
The writing, the acting, the storylines both short term and long term and the character development are the finest I have ever seen in a television show.
This is completely my jam.
High Laurie could only have ever been an English comedy actor in order to understand and deliver the sarcasm and wit properly. His quips absolutely crack me up. It's funnier than any sitcom and thank god it doesn't have a laugh track.
I haven't a bad word to say against it. Whole you'll have your own opinion, you can watch it yourself and decide. I could write an essay pouring praise on the show episode by episode, scene by scene, but I am really here because I just wanted to comment one thing.
So, by the end, Hugh Laurie was being paid $400,000 per episode. Which is crazy nutty bananas money! I assume other actors were well paid, no where near as much, but for a TV show, it must have been pretty good.
So, I'm kinda pissed off at the greed of Lisa Edelstein. It was reported she left and didn't come back because she couldn't come to an arrangement with pay. But, not only was she in the most popular show on television, featuring a record breaking most watched man in history and being paid a fortune for a TV show.. she wanted more. It was great writing and she was a beloved character. I'm rather annoyed by this!
